Convert Newton-meters to foot-pounds (N·m to ft·lb)

To convert newton-meters to foot-pounds (N·m to ft·lb), multiply by 0.73756. 1 newton-meter equals 0.73756 ft·lb.

What are newton-meters and foot-pounds, really?

Newton-meter

Definition: The turning force from one newton of force applied at the end of a one-meter lever arm - what you feel when you tighten a bolt with a wrench.

History: Named for Isaac Newton, whose second law of motion underpins the newton itself as a force unit. Pairing it with a meter of leverage gives the SI's standard way to measure torque, the rotational cousin of ordinary force.

Current use: European and Asian car manuals, bicycle component specs, and virtually all modern engineering torque specifications outside the US.

Foot-pound

Definition: The turning force from one pound of force applied at the end of a one-foot lever arm.

History: British physicist Arthur Mason Worthington actually proposed calling this "pound-foot" in his 1900 book Dynamics of Rotation, specifically to avoid confusing it with the identically-named foot-pound unit of energy - a real, separate quantity. The distinction never really caught on in everyday use: garages, manuals, and torque wrenches worldwide just say "ft-lbs" for both, and mechanics learn to tell them apart from context instead.

Current use: The dominant torque unit in the US - car manuals, torque wrenches, and workshop specs almost universally use ft-lb for anything beyond small fasteners.

Is the nm to ft-lb conversion exact?

The factor is 0.737562, which is derived rather than defined, so any decimal you see has been rounded somewhere.

For a quick estimate, multiply by 0.75. That is off by about 1.7%, which is fine for a rough figure and not fine for anything you are paying for or building to. Use the exact factor of 0.737562 when it matters.

Going the other way, one foot-pound is 1.356 N·m, which is usually the easier direction to work in. Because the forward factor is small, watch the decimal place rather than the digits: a factor-of-ten slip is the common error, not a rounding one.

To anchor the scale: 2 newton-meters is about 1.48 ft·lb.
